Background: The ABC Day Care Center is being created in response to a perceived require within the community in your high quality, licensed day care facility. Amy Andrews and Barbara Baker were working mothers who observed that their choices for day care in this city had been limited. At 1 point, every of them was forced to think about the possibility of placing their baby in an unlicensed day care facility due to lack of space in licensed facilities. Being a result, they started out to develop the concept to your ABC Day Care Center. Andrews and Baker were in a position to attract investors, and have studied demand carefully to create specific that demand for high quality day care services still exceeds supply.

The founders' vision of the ABC Day Care Center involves operating a 5,000 square foot licensed day care facility located on a western side of Smallville. This center should have annual gross revenues of at least $660,000 and be profitable within three months. The quantity of employees are going to be dictated by country regulation which requires an employee to enrollee ratio of no over 15 to One for young children more than 3 and a ratio of no over 10 to A single for kids thee and under. ABC will provide basic day care services and may provide added-value services including extended hours beyond 6: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. Monday through Friday in response to customer demand.
